Where do you put your chopsticks when you are eating?

On the table? On a place mat?

Ah! I got it! On the bowl, right? LOL!

Where's the spoon? In the plate? LOL!

For some reason, the chopsticks and spoon don't seem to fit in every time.

They are the things I use the most every day, and they are absolutely necessary, but when I think about it, they don't have a place.

I think that I need to make a proper place for my precious things.

I wanted to create something simple, something that would look good on any table, with Japanese, Western, or Chinese food.

A simple but beautiful round, stylish shape, with the curl of a spoon rest integrated into the general shape of a spoon, plus a rim at the height of chopsticks.

The spoon rest can be placed between meals to enjoy conversation with others, or placed while eating snacks to enjoy beer.

Yes, we named it "Chopstick Rest".

Just like changing a bowl to a new one, or changing a plate depending on the menu, I think that spoons and chopsticks are part of table coordination.

Set them comfortably and skillfully where they belong.

When you are not using the spoon, please put the soy sauce in the usual place of the spoon and place it next to the sashimi.

Put yakumi (condiments) next to soba noodles.

Put it next to ochazuke (rice with pickles).

Not only a place for chopsticks and a spoon, you can also enjoy using them in this way sometimes.

[It may not be the star of the show, but it is a "chopstick rest" that will surely make you think so.

We hope it will become an indispensable part of your daily life.
